SHEIN market overview
SHEIN occupies the extreme low-cost end of the UK online fashion market, competing directly with Boohoo Group brands and indirectly with Primark - the key distinction being that Primark's model is physical retail, while SHEIN is digital-only and operationally optimised around an on-demand production model that keeps prices structurally lower than most Western fast-fashion peers. Average order values in the ultra-fast fashion segment tend to be modest per item but inflated by basket size; shoppers rarely buy one piece, which is, one suspects, the intended outcome of presenting four hundred near-identical dresses at £6 each.
The UK online fashion market is genuinely competitive, with no single dominant player below the mid-market. SHEIN's pricing architecture relies on near-constant promotional activity - the 29 active offers currently on this page (4 codes, 25 deals, discounts from 10% to 80%) are representative of its normal cadence rather than an exceptional sale period. This creates a consumer psychology where the headline price is rarely what anyone actually pays, which is a dynamic shared with Boohoo and Pretty Little Thing but taken to a further extreme by SHEIN's sheer promotional volume.
Customer acquisition skews heavily social - TikTok haul culture has been particularly beneficial to SHEIN's UK growth, with the brand's low per-item cost making it well-suited to high-volume content. Repeat purchase rates in ultra-fast fashion are high among core demographics (roughly 18-30 year olds), driven by trend velocity rather than brand loyalty in the traditional sense. The channel mix is predominantly app and mobile web, with the app offering exclusive deals that aren't always surfaced on desktop - worth keeping in mind if you're a regular buyer comparing prices.
About SHEIN
SHEIN is, depending on your perspective, either the logical endpoint of fast fashion or a weekly dopamine delivery service for anyone who enjoys buying a linen co-ord for less than a pint of beer in central London. The Chinese-founded, globally-operated retailer sells clothing, footwear, accessories, beauty and a sprawling electronics category - thousands of new lines drop on the site every single day, which is simultaneously impressive and faintly exhausting to browse.
In practice, buying from SHEIN works like this: you find something absurdly cheap, you add approximately seventeen other things to your basket because the prices make bulk-buying feel rational, you check out, and you wait. Delivery from SHEIN isn't next-day. Standard delivery typically takes around seven to ten days; express options bring that down but add cost. There's a free standard delivery threshold, though it's worth double-checking the current minimum on site, as it shifts. If you need something for the weekend, order mid-week at the earliest - and even then, express is a safer bet.
The appeal is obvious. Prices sit well below Primark's floor on many lines. A going-out dress for under a tenner is commonplace. The range is genuinely enormous, and the trend cycle is fast enough that SHEIN often has something on-site before it's hit the high street. For anyone building a holiday wardrobe on a tight budget, it's hard to argue with the maths.
The weaknesses are equally obvious. Quality is inconsistent - sometimes impressively so, in both directions. Sizing runs small by UK standards and varies significantly between product lines; the size guide is your friend, and the customer reviews (filtered by photo) are genuinely more useful here than on most sites. There are also well-documented ethical and environmental concerns around the ultra-fast fashion model. If those matter to you - and there are reasonable arguments that they should - SHEIN isn't going to sit comfortably in your wardrobe.
Competitors include Boohoo, Pretty Little Thing, and Primark for budget fashion; Zara for anyone willing to spend a bit more for more reliable sizing. SHEIN undercuts almost all of them on price but trails on delivery speed and quality consistency. It doesn't have a physical presence, which matters to shoppers who like to touch fabric before committing.
SHEIN runs a points-based loyalty programme - you earn points on purchases, reviews and daily check-ins, and redeem them against future orders. It's not transformative, but regular buyers will find small savings accumulate over time. There's also a SHEIN Club subscription offering additional discounts, worth considering if you buy frequently enough that the maths works out.
The honest verdict: SHEIN makes sense if you're buying trend pieces you'll wear a handful of times, dressing for a specific event on a budget, or supplementing a wardrobe rather than building one. If you want longevity, predictable sizing, or a clear conscience about supply chain practices, the value proposition looks rather different.
How to use a SHEIN discount code
- Add your items to the basket and head to the checkout. Don't close the tab - SHEIN's cart doesn't always persist perfectly across sessions.
- Sign in or create an account. Most discount codes, including the student discount, require you to be logged in before they'll apply correctly.
- On the order summary page, look for a field labelled "Enter promo code" - it sits below the item list, above the total. It won't always be visible immediately; scroll down if you can't see it.
- Type or paste the code exactly as listed. SHEIN codes are case-sensitive, so copy-paste rather than retyping if you can.
- Hit "Apply" - it won't apply automatically. You'll see the discount reflected in the order total immediately if the code is valid.

SHEIN shopping tips
- Act on expiring codes promptly. Right now, eight of the codes listed on this page are due to expire within seven days. SHEIN rotates its promotional codes frequently, so if something looks useful, use it rather than bookmarking it for later.
- Use the review photos religiously. Listing photos on SHEIN are often heavily filtered or modelled on non-standard body types. Customer-uploaded photos in the reviews section show the actual garment far more honestly - filter by your size if the option's available.
- Size up as a default. Across womenswear especially, sizing runs one to two sizes smaller than UK norms. If you're between sizes on SHEIN, go larger; returns are possible but involve a process.

- Combine your discount code with sale items carefully. SHEIN's codes often exclude already-discounted products, or apply only to full-price lines. Read the terms on each code before building your basket around it.
- Check in daily if you're a regular buyer. The loyalty points system rewards daily app check-ins with small point increments. Over weeks of regular purchasing this adds up to a modest but real discount - essentially free money if you're buying anyway.
